RFK Jr. claims curve is flattening in Texas measles outbreak. Does the data agree?

A measles outbreak in western Texas has resulted in two deaths, with a third potential death under investigation. While HHS Secretary Robert F. Kennedy Jr. claims the outbreak is slowing, data from the Texas Department of State Health Services shows increasing cases. Public health officials dispute Kennedy's assessment, citing rising infection numbers and underreporting. Kennedy has promoted treatments like aerosolized budesonide and clarithromycin, which experts deem inappropriate for most measles cases, emphasizing the MMR vaccine's efficacy.
